## **Project Engineering Manager** **Are you a passionate Project Engineering Manager interested to work in oil and gas sector ?** **Are you seeking a challenging opportunity for your career growth ?** **Partner with the best** Baker Hughes stands as a leading global energy‑technology company, delivering innovative solutions that make energy safer, cleaner, and more efficient across the entire value chain. Operating in more than 120 countries, the company blends deep industrial expertise with advanced engineering and digital technologies to support energy production, transformation, and decarbonization. With over a century of heritage, Baker Hughes partners with customers in oil and gas, industrial sectors, and emerging energy markets to accelerate progress toward a more sustainable energy future. **Fuel your passion** Activities that are conducted to better understand or ultimately meet the expectations of the customer. Deep technical expertise within a field. Has comprehensive knowledge of underlying principles, approaches and methodology. The EPC Engineering Project Manager role is responsible for leading all engineering tasks related to delivery of a SPS project to client, within budget and on time. They must be focused on safety, quality and compliance. As a Project Engineering Manager, you will be responsible for * Overall engineering leadership on project * Responsible for the project technical relationship with the client. * Accountable for the detailed engineering integrated planning and execution to the plan. * Coordinate COE’s engineering activities to achieve overall budgeted hours for all packages. * Lead monthly scheduled reviews that track progress and spending by team. * Monitor, explain and resolve any deviations from the early baseline on the S-curve for engineering. * Drive on-time delivery through regular meetings and detailed team engagement. * Issue and approve manpower needed to execute to the schedule and any additional scopes that enters the
